码迷,mamicode.com
首页 >  
搜索关键字:剪枝    ( 1397个结果
POJ 1568 极大极小搜索 + alpha-beta剪枝
极小极大搜索 的个人理解(alpha-beta剪枝)主要算法依据就是根据极大极小搜索实现的。苦逼的是,查了两个晚上的错,原来最终是判断函数写错了。。瞬间吐血!ps. 据说加一句 if sum #include #include #include #include #include #include ...
分类:其他好文   时间:2014-11-17 00:17:06    阅读次数:325
SCOI 2005 骑士精神 && FZU 骑士 搜索+剪枝
题目链接:点击打开链接 #include #include #include #include #include #include using namespace std; const int dx[] = {1, 1, -1, -1, 2, 2, -2, -2}; const int dy[] = {2, -2, 2, -2, 1, -1, 1, -1}; cons...
分类:其他好文   时间:2014-11-16 17:22:04    阅读次数:270
POJ 1011 递归 & 回溯
题目大意:给出一些长度不大于 50 的木棍, 要求你把这些小木棍拼成* 长度相同木棍,当然长度越小越好。* 解题思路:这个题最近做了很多次,我比较有发言权了。* 思想很简单,一个接一个的把木棍拼起来,最后把木棍用光。* 关键的地方是几个剪枝技巧:* 设所有木棍的总长度为 Sum, 最终的答案是 L。...
分类:其他好文   时间:2014-11-14 22:33:33    阅读次数:337
HDU 1426 Sudoku Killer
数独(DFS)。非常忧伤的一道题,先是剪枝的三个数组开成[9][9]导致 越界了WA。然后就是每两组输出之间有空行,可是最后一组后面不能输出空行。PE好多次。#include#include#include#include#include#include#include#include#includ...
分类:其他好文   时间:2014-11-13 12:11:28    阅读次数:162
hdu 1689 Alien’s Necklace (bfs层次图剪枝)
Alien’s Necklace Time Limit: 10000/5000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 1526    Accepted Submission(s): 415 Problem Description JYY is ta...
分类:其他好文   时间:2014-11-12 19:46:56    阅读次数:259
POJ 1011 Sticks
题目来源:http://poj.org/problem?id=1011 Sticks Time Limit: 1000MS   Memory Limit: 10000K Total Submissions: 122460   Accepted: 28373 Description George took sticks...
分类:其他好文   时间:2014-11-11 19:18:12    阅读次数:181
付忠庆的赛后小笔记 ---Qtech交流赛
刚刚去山东理工大学的OJ看了一下问题没有公开。。。不过幸好大部分题可以再其他网站上找到 XDA四子棋 --ACM Mid-Central 1999 // 对抗搜索(要求剪枝, 容易超时) http://poj.org/problem?id=1568这个题是我们比赛过程中尝试的最后一道题,但是写到一半...
分类:其他好文   时间:2014-11-10 19:26:19    阅读次数:259
[LeetCode]Distinct Subsequences 匹配(不要求连续)的子串
一开始第一反映是用暴搜+回溯剪枝,妥妥的超时,见numDistinct0函数。 后来想到这跟公共子串有点类似,满足最优子结构和重叠问题,因此可用DP。 状态转移方程如下:             { dp[i-1,j-1]+dp[i-1][j] , 当s[i]==s[j],0 dp[i,j]={ dp[i-1][j],                     当s[i]!=s[j] ,0 ...
分类:其他好文   时间:2014-11-09 23:51:47    阅读次数:256
搜索 + 剪枝 --- POJ 1101 : Sticks
SticksProblem's Link:http://poj.org/problem?id=1011Mean:http://poj.org/problem?id=1011&lang=zh-CN&change=trueanalyse:爆搜,但是其中蕴含着很多剪枝。Time complexity: O...
分类:其他好文   时间:2014-11-07 20:47:43    阅读次数:218
Codeforces 484B Maximum Value(高效+二分)
题目链接:Codeforces 484B Maximum Value 题目大意:给定一个序列,找到连个数ai和aj,ai%aj尽量大,并且ai≥aj 解题思路:类似于素数筛选法的方式,每次枚举aj,然后枚举k,每次用二分找到小于k?aj并且最大的ai,维护答案,过程中加了一些剪枝。 #include #include #include using namespace std;...
分类:其他好文   时间:2014-11-07 01:04:41    阅读次数:244
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!